Cut … WebOct 24, 2024 · Other ways to store lemons: According to U.S. Citrus, you can also store lemons in a resealable freezer plastic bag. Remove the excess air, seal the bag, and place it in the refrigerator. This approach, like the method explained above, protects the fruit's moisture content. It will keep your lemons fresh for about six weeks.

WebPlace the jar at room temperature for 3 to 4 weeks depending on the size of your lemons. Every few days shake the jar to help the oil and juice mix and to help the salt dissolve. When the lemon peel is soft, your preserved lemons are ready to use. You can store the jar at room temperature or in cold storage (root cellar or fridge). Fill with water to cover the lemons completely and seal the top! That's it! The … photo mounts made to measureWebOne of the easiest ways to freeze lemons is to put whole lemons in the freezer. Once you’ve washed and dried the lemons, put as many whole lemons as you want inside a Ziplock bag. Remove as much of the remaining air from the bag as possible and seal it. photo moustache homme
